alpine同步容器时间解决相隔8小时问题
直接上Dockerfile
FROM xxxxxxxxxxxxxxxxxxxxMAINTAINER duanyiwen <dyiwen@aliyun.com> 2019-12-17RUN apk add -U tzdataRUN cp /usr/share/zoneinfo/Asia/Shanghai /etc/localtimeRUN apk del tzdata- 构建层大小为2M
- 减少构建层
FROM xxxxxxxxxxxxxxxxxxxx
MAINTAINER duanyiwen <dyiwen@aliyun.com> 2019-12-17
改用国内阿里源
sed -i ‘s/dl-cdn.alpinelinux.org/mirrors.aliyun.com/g’ /etc/apk/repositories
科大源
sed -i ‘s/dl-cdn.alpinelinux.org/mirrors.ustc.edu.cn/g’ /etc/apk/repositories
RUN apk add -U tzdata && cp /usr/share/zoneinfo/Asia/Shanghai /etc/localtime && apk del tzdata
- 构建层大小约1M
本文介绍了一种在Alpine Linux环境下,通过修改Dockerfile来优化容器时间同步的方法,解决了容器时间与宿主机时间相差8小时的问题。通过使用国内镜像源如阿里云和科大源加速依赖包下载,并精简构建层大小,最终实现了更高效的时间同步。
344

被折叠的 条评论
为什么被折叠?



